Yes, there are services in the 37716 area that offer water hauling for filling Swimming Pools. Local companies or independent contractors typically provide this service, and they can deliver large quantities of water directly to your location. It's advisable to check online listings or community boards for specific providers and their availability. Always ensure to inquire about pricing and any necessary permits.

What are the safety measures in swimming?

Safety measures in swimming include never swimming alone, always having a designated water watcher, wearing a life jacket if needed, and knowing your limits and abilities in the water. Additionally, it's important to be aware of and follow any posted rules or warnings at the swimming area and to never swim under the influence of alcohol or drugs.
